WAC 67-25-275
Individualized plan for employment -- Annual
review. (1) The individualized plan for employment shall be
reviewed as necessary but at least annually. The customer, or
if appropriate, the individual's representative, shall be
given an opportunity to review the plan and jointly redevelop
and agree to its terms.
(2) Services shall be modified as needed and incorporated
into the plan.
(3) If it is determined that the employment outcome of
the customer will be changed, the new plan shall not take
effect until agreed upon and signed by the customer, or if
appropriate, the individual's representative, and the
vocational rehabilitation counselor.
(4) If a customer's vision is restored so that he or she
is not blind, as defined in WAC 67-25-005, further services
shall be limited to those identified in an assessment of
vocational rehabilitation service needs in accordance with WAC 67-25-255. If the customer has other disabilities, which
result in an impediment to employment, the individual will be
referred to the appropriate organization for assistance.
(5) The individualized plan for employment review may be
conducted with a qualified vocational rehabilitation counselor
who is not employed by the department. However, in such
cases, the department vocational rehabilitation counselor
shall have final signature authority on the review and any
changes to the plan.
